Iowa Code § 607A.25
Storing and security of master jury lists

The appointive jury commission or jury manager, after certifying the jury lists, shall place the lists in sealed containers, and deposit the lists in the office of the clerk or jury manager who shall keep them in a secure area. The lists may also be stored by means of electronic data processing procedures and equipment.
The master jury lists shall be stored in the electronic data processing system, and shall be accessible to only the state court administrator or state court administrator’s designee, or the jury manager or jury manager’s designee.
